Senses
clavar is used for these senses in English:
- pin (often followed by a preposition such as "to" or "on") To fasten or attach (something) with a pin.
- pin (chess, usually, in the passive) To cause (a piece) to be in a pin.
- plunge (figuratively, transitive) To cast, stab or throw deep and fast into some thing, state, condition or action.
- rip off (transitive, slang) To cheat or swindle, especially by charging an excessively high or unfair price.
- secure To make safe; to relieve from apprehensions of, or exposure to, danger; to guard; to protect.
- set (transitive) To punch (a nail) into wood so that its head is below the surface.
- stab (transitive) To pierce or to wound (somebody) with a (usually pointed) tool or weapon, especially a knife or dagger.
- stick (transitive) To press (something with a sharp point) into something else.
